Belavia extends suspension of some flights

The Belavia national air carrier has extended suspension of flights to a number of destinations, BelTA reported.

Flights to Warsaw, Vilnius, Riga and Tallinn will be suspended till 28 July, to all destinations in Russia, as well as Tashkent and Larnaca till 31 July, to all destinations in Georgia and Kazakhstan, as well as Vienna till 15 August and Ashgabat till 1 September.

Customers who purchased tickets for these travel dates will be able to apply for a refund or to reschedule the flight till 31 December 2020. Tickets can be refunded and flights can be rescheduled at company's offices and customer service centers. Customers will be able to change the date of travel only once.
